To take advantage of the internet-based Provider Enrollment, Chain, and Ownership System (PECOS), applicants must first become a registered user of the system. However, registration requirements vary based upon whether the user is an individual physician/non-physician practitioner or a member of a provider/supplier organization.
Providers wishing to enroll in the Medicare program are required to have an active National Provider Identifier (NPI). This interactive form offers the convenience of applying for your NPI online and includes easy-to-understand instructions for individual providers as well as organizations.

The External User Services (EUS) help desk offers providers and suppliers assistance with his or her internet-based PECOS user account. Provider enrollment inquiries should be directed to the applicant’s assigned Medicare administrative contractor (MAC).
